Ravogd Posted July 2, 2018 Share Posted July 2, 2018 It’s a common misconception by many of my fellow Scots but to clear this up Scottish notes are NOT legal tender in England. They are legal currency as they are UK Parliament approved but it is entirely up to the vendor if they accept them and they are under no legal obligation to do so. Most of England is OK but I have had issues in London on quite a few occasions but less and less recently.
